Cost Of Living In Arlington, WA Summary

Cost of living in Arlington research summary. The cost of living index is set to 100 for the average place in the United States. A cost of living index above 100 means Arlington is expensive. An index value below 100 means the city is a relatively cheap place to live.

On a city-by-city basis in Washington, home prices and rent have the biggest impact on the cost of living. Here are the key takeaways based on Saturday Night Science:

  • The cost of living index in Arlington is 134, with 100 being the average.

  • The cost of living index in Arlington is 1.3x higher than the national average.

  • Arlington ranks as the #101 cheapest in Washington out of 192.

  • Arlington ranks as the #5,171 cheapest out of 6,489 in the US.

  • The median home value in Arlington is $657,381.

  • The median income in Arlington is $84,919.

What is the cost of living in Arlington, WA?

According to the most recent data on the cost of living, Arlington has an overall cost of living index of 134, which is 1.3x higher than the national index of 100.

Compared to Washington, Arlington has a cost of living index that's 1.1x higher than Washington's index of 118.

The standard of living in Arlington ranks as #101 most affordable out of the 192 places we measured in Washington. By definition, that implies Arlington ranks as the #91 most expensive place in the Evergreen State.

Arlington Cost Of Living Vs. Washington

Six factors go into calculating the cost of living index in Arlington. Here is how it fairs on each of the criteria:

  • The Services index in Arlington is 121.

  • The Groceries index in Arlington is 111.

  • The Health index in Arlington is 119.

  • The Housing index in Arlington is 178.

  • The Transportation index in Arlington is 120.

  • The Utilities index in Arlington is 95.

Living Expense Arlington Washington National Average
Overall 134 118 100
Services 121 111 100
Groceries 111 112 100
Health 119 122 100
Housing 178 135 100
Transportation 120 124 100
Utilities 95 91 100

Arlington, WA Housing Cost Breakdown

Housing swings affordability the most between places in Washington, so we broke down housing costs into more detail. Home and income data comes from the most recent US Census ACS 2019-2023. The key points are:

  • The Median Home Value in Arlington is $657,381.

  • The Median Rent in Arlington is $1,764.

  • The Median Income in Arlington is $84,919.

  • The Home Value To Income in Arlington is 7.7x.

  • The Rent To Monthly Income in Arlington is 0.25x.

Statistic Arlington Washington United States
Median Home Value $657,381 $595,737 $303,400
Median Rent $1,764 $1,682 $1,348
Median Income $84,919 $94,952 $78,538
Home Value To Income 7.7x 6.3x 3.9x
Rent To Monthly Income 0.25x 0.21x 0.21x
